Sweet Potato Apple Dog Treats

Ingredients

  • 3/4 cup cooked plain mashed sweet potatoes
  • 3 tbsp chicken or beef broth (or water)
  • 2 cups (can use organic) 100% rice or oat flour (or can use 100% wheat pastry flour), plus more for dusting
  • 1/2 cup fine yellow cornmeal
  • 1/4 cup finely chopped mint
  • 1 Granny Smith apple, peeled, cored and grated

Preparation

Step 1

1. Preheat oven to 325 degrees
2. Line two large baking sheets with parchment paper; set aside.
3. In large bowl, whisk together sweet potatoes and broth.
4. Add flour, cornmeal, mint and apples and stir until combined.
5. Knead the dough a few times until it holds together.
6. Roll out half of the dough on a generously floured surface until about 1/4-inch thick
7. Use (2" to 4") cookie cutters to cut out treats.
8. Transfer to baking sheets;
9. Reroll and cut the scraps.
10. Bake until dried and just slightly golden on the bottoms, 35-40 minutes.
11. Turn off the oven, leave oven door ajar and let the treats cool and dry out in the oven for 1-2 hours.

Store in an airtight container for up to a week or freeze if storing longer.
